Removing Roblox varies depending on whether you’re using a Windows PC, Mac, iPhone, Android device, or even a gaming console like Xbox. Let’s explore the most common methods.Remove Roblox on Windows PC
On a Windows computer, uninstalling Roblox is straightforward:- Click the Start menu and select Settings.
- Go to Apps & Features (or simply Apps).
- Scroll through the list to find Roblox.
- Click on Roblox and choose Uninstall.
- Follow the on-screen prompts to complete the removal.
Remove Roblox on Mac
On macOS, the process is a bit different but still simple:- Open the Finder and navigate to the Applications folder.
- Locate the Roblox.app file.
- Drag the Roblox app icon to the Trash or right-click and select Move to Trash.
- To completely remove leftover files, open the Library folder and delete any Roblox-related files found in Application Support or Preferences.
- Empty the Trash to finalize the removal.
Remove Roblox on iPhone and iPad
For iOS devices, uninstalling Roblox is as simple as:- Locate the Roblox app icon on your home screen.
- Press and hold the icon until a menu appears.
- Select Remove App and then confirm by tapping Delete App.
Remove Roblox on Android Devices
On Android, you can uninstall Roblox by:- Opening the Settings app.
- Going to Apps or Applications.
- Finding Roblox in the installed apps list.
- Tapping on it and selecting Uninstall.
- Confirm the action when prompted.
Remove Roblox on Xbox
If you play Roblox on Xbox, removing it involves:- Pressing the Xbox button to open the guide.
- Navigating to My games & apps.
- Selecting Roblox from the list.
- Pressing the Menu button and choosing Uninstall.
- Confirming the removal.
What Happens to Your Roblox Account When You Remove the App?
It’s important to note that uninstalling or removing Roblox from your device does not delete your Roblox account. Your profile, friends list, in-game progress, and purchased Robux remain intact on Roblox’s servers. If you plan on returning to Roblox someday, simply reinstalling the app and logging back in will restore access to your account and games. However, if you want to permanently delete your Roblox account, that is a separate process involving contacting Roblox support or managing account settings through their website.Backing Up Your Roblox Data

Removing Roblox varies depending on the platform—Windows PC, macOS, iOS, or Android. Each system has distinct procedures and potential pitfalls that users should be aware of.Uninstalling Roblox on Windows
For Windows users, Roblox is typically installed as a desktop application or accessed via web browsers with an installed plugin. 1. Using Control Panel or Settings:- Open the Start menu and navigate to “Settings.”
- Select “Apps” or “Apps & Features.”
- Scroll through the list to find “Roblox.”
- Click “Uninstall” and follow the on-screen instructions.
- Press Windows + R, type `%localappdata%`, and press Enter.
- Locate the “Roblox” folder and delete it to free up space.
Removing Roblox on macOS
On macOS, Roblox is usually installed as an application in the Applications folder. 1. Open “Finder” and navigate to “Applications.” 2. Locate the “Roblox” app. 3. Drag the app icon to the Trash or right-click and select “Move to Trash.” 4. Empty the Trash to finalize the uninstallation. Users should also check the “Library” folders for leftover data, particularly in:- `~/Library/Application Support/`
- `~/Library/Caches/`

Considerations Before You Remove Roblox
Uninstalling Roblox is straightforward, but users should consider several factors before proceeding to avoid unintended consequences.Data and Account Implications
Removing the Roblox application from a device does not delete the user’s account or saved progress. Roblox accounts and game data are cloud-based, meaning users can reinstall the app later and resume their activities seamlessly. However, if users want to permanently erase their Roblox presence, they must request account deletion through Roblox’s support channels.Parental Controls and Alternative Solutions
For parents concerned about exposure or screen time, removing Roblox may seem like an effective solution. Nonetheless, alternative methods such as parental controls and content filters can manage usage without complete uninstallation. Roblox provides built-in parental controls that allow guardians to customize access, chat features, and friend requests, enabling safer engagement for younger players.Impact on Device Performance and Storage
Roblox's impact on device storage varies by platform and installed content. On PCs, particularly those with limited storage, removing Roblox can free several hundred megabytes, including cache and temporary files generated during gameplay. On mobile devices, uninstalling frees up space and halts background data usage, which may improve battery life and performance.Pros and Cons of Removing Roblox
